How much does it cost to run a Smart LED Light Strip in Salt Lake City, UT?
At Salt Lake City's average electricity rate of 12.7¢/kWh, a Smart LED Light Strip costs approximately $4 per year to run. That's about $0.31 per month with typical usage of 4 hours per day.
What is the electricity rate in Salt Lake City, UT?
The average residential electricity rate in Salt Lake City, UT is 12.7¢/kWh, which is 2% below the national average of 13.0¢/kWh. The primary utility provider is Rocky Mountain Power.
How much electricity does a Smart LED Light Strip use per year?
A Smart LED Light Strip uses approximately 20 watts and consumes about 29 kWh per year with typical usage of 4 hours/day for 365 days/year.
